      Business Response

      Date: 09/05/2024

      Updates from district leader 

      05/24 - Cleveland Hts store - Customer had a degrease and dye test to locate an oil leak
      05/30 - Cleveland Hts store - Replaced an oil pan that was found cracked.
      07/19 - Cleveland Hts store - Customer returned with an oil leak - Store found and repaired a valve cover gasket and an oil cooler housing asy that was leaking.
      I spoke to the customer here and advised him to take it to the Mayfield location because he was unhappy with the service at Cleveland Hts.
      07/30 - Mayfield Hts store - Customer took to a different location - Store found the valve cover was leaking. Found some of the threads were damaged and allowed the valve cover to come loose. Repaired the valve cover at no charge. At this time, the store mentioned and noted the check engine light was on.
      07/31 - Mayfield Hts store - Customer came in for a battery.
      08/21 - Mayfield Hts store - Customer came in for another oil leak. Store inspected and found the front crank seal was leaking now. Store explained to ******* the crank seal is not the same oil leak as before and could not have been verified with the valve cover leaking oil down the engine. Store discounted the service. Store also performed the diagnostic on the engine light and found a catalytic converter efficiency code. Recommended an Oxygen sensor first due to age and mileage. Advised and noted on invoice the converter may still require replacement if the light comes back on.
      I spoke to the customer during this process. He understood the problem was separate and agreed to the discount.
      08/31 - Mayfield Hts store - Customer came in with the engine light back on, store explained the converter issue and received authorization to replace the converter. Also, Brian verified there are no more oil leaks at this time.
      I spoke to the customer here as well and he was good with the repair.
      09/09 - Mayfield Hts store - Customer took vehicle back in with the check engine light on. Store is looking at now.
      I spoke with the customer and assured him we are looking at it and I will call him back once I have more information from the store. Brian is not planning on charging the customer for anything related to the engine light at this point. Will update once I have more information. The customer was ok when I talked to him He just wants the car fixed and I agreed with him.
      I have spoken with the customer multiple times throughout the process and each time he seemed to understand and approve of what we were doing.

      Thank you for this online opportunity to explain my terrible experience at your Brook Park location.

      3/13/24 – Went online made appt for ******* ******* in steering column/Gas Pedal/ and throughout the car. I suggested that I might need brakes. I assumed that a qualified technician would work on my car because of this serious issue.

      3/18/24 – B**** **** ******* - I talked with the staff about how bad my car really was. I explained the symptoms and I asked them to drive the car.

      They said it needed balancing of the tires and Rear Brakes.

      Spent $656.96 Drove it home at 5:30pm with same problem in steering column.

      Called Conrads to discuss and found that no one drove my car. They said I could bring in 3/20 at 8am.

      3/20/24 – B**** **** ******* - When coming back to this location I discovered no appointment was made even though I had talked to them Monday night.

      Then they said there was no qualified mechanic there on Monday to work on my car.

      They said I needed a Ball joint fixed and 4 NEW Tires. – $1500 And that would solve my problem.

      They were very clear that if I drove the car off the lot and it wasn't fixed it was because it needed 4 NEW tires and they could NO longer help me. ??

      I chose to have them fix the ball joint but not the tires. I was skeptical since the tires looked ok.

      Spent $323.98

      Picked up at 5:30pm – same problem.

      3/21/24 – Tried to determine what to do. Drove to pick up medicine and noticed the car had a burnt smell. My Dad called Parma York Conrads because he trusts Dave.

      3/22/24 – PARMA YORK Conrad’s – Dave was very helpful and Bob was an Amazing technician - And they were a HUGE help!!!

      Again, I explained the severity of the car and suggested they drive it to really feel the problem. They said they drove car to see what I was talking about, but didn’t go far because it was so bad they had to turn back.

      They said I needed an Overhaul of my Front Brakes and that it what was causing the problem all along.

      Also, I needed shocks because they were leaking.

      Spent $1593.11



      FACTS

      By Driving the car I was making it worse even though Brook Park said the car was fine to drive.
      Why would they allow me to bring in my car when no REAL mechanic was available on 3/18/24.
      Car started smelling on Thursday, just confirming that it was getting much worse while the team at BrookPark kept ignoring the symptoms.
      The Parma York Shop couldn’t even drive the car far because it was so bad.
      I had to replace the entire FRONT Braking system due to the negligence of the BrookPark team. Because they kept sending me away saying everything was fixed.
      I had to replace the Shocks due to the negligence of the Brook Park team. The notes from Parma York location say ‘Found LF Caliper seized completely. This was causing the front end to dive at speed and rear end to lift up and MAX OUT shock travel causing feeling of rear end jouncing up and down'.
